Fed governor quits, gives Trump monetary control
Federal Reserve Governor
Adriana Kugler resigned effective August 8, 2025, five months before her term's January 2026 expiration.
Her resignation letter to President Trump offered no explanation for leaving early.
Kugler was absent from a key Fed meeting two days before announcing her resignation.
November 2025 disclosures revealed she had been referred for investigation over stock trades during Fed blackout periods.
The trades included purchases and sales of Cava and Southwest Airlines shares when Fed officials are prohibited from trading.
Trump nominated White House economist
Stephen Miran to replace Kugler in September 2025.
Trump publicly called for Fed Chair Jerome Powell to resign and claimed Kugler left due to disagreement over interest rates.
